Hamilton is a locality in Pembina County, North Dakota, United States. It is a small community with a population of 39. The population density is 24.3 people per km². Hamilton is located at 48.8086°N, 97.4529°W. It observes the Central Time (America/Chicago) timezone. ZIP code: 58238.
Hamilton rests on a broad, gently rolling prairie, where the sky feels immense, an endless canvas of ever-shifting blues and grays. It lies 64.0 miles north-north-west of Grand Forks, ND (from Grand Forks, ND: bearing 343°T), and is situated 7.8 miles east of Cavalier.
